So, don’t go throw it out just because CLR® is better. LIME-A-WAY® can be used on many different surfaces, including certain ones that CLR® can’t. WebJun 8, 2016 · Not likely CLR will touch it. Muriatic acid mixed with water is the best. Start with a 5:1 ratio of water to acid. It'll probably take closer to 3:1 before it's strong enough to work. It'll foam up when you get it strong enough. WebNov 23, 2024 · How to Get Rust Stains Off Fiberglass. Dampen the rust stains with water. Spread a layer of baking soda over them. Leave the baking soda paste on the rust stains for one hour. Wet a white cotton cloth with acetone if the stains are still visible. Rinse the fiberglass with the wet sponge when the stains disappear.
